A retired U.S. Olympian Bryan Clay pulled out his daughter's tooth by tying it to a javelin and throwing it into the air.
The video, which has gone viral over internet, shows Clay, who won gold in the decathlon event at the 2008 Olympics, launching the javelin and his daughter's tooth flies out of her mouth, TMZ.com reported.
Ellie however turned out to be a brave girl as she didn't cry one bit, and only asked for a glass of water to wash her mouth.
